Con este curso podrás:

Dominar los conceptos básicos de Node.js

Dominar los conceptos básicos de Node.js

Entender las aplicaciones de red

Entender las aplicaciones de red

Crear diferentes módulos para un proyecto final

Crear diferentes módulos para un proyecto final

Temario del curso

Introducción al curso

Antes de Empezar el Curso
Presentación del curso
¡Vamos a renovar este curso!

Aspectos generales de Node.js

Introducción a Node.js
Historia de Node.js

Preparación del entorno de trabajo

Creación de máquina virtual de trabajo
Instalación de recursos de proyecto en MacOSX
Instalación de recursos de proyecto
Clonación de repositorio del curso

Gestión de proyectos con Node y NPM

Introducción a Node.js: CLI y REPL
Creación de proyectos de Node.js con NPM
Módulos en Node.js: require() y module.exports
Manejando modulos externos con NPM y require()

Asincronismo en Node.js

Fundamentos de asincronismo con Node.js
Callbacks y Promesas: Casos de estudio
Hacia el futuro: asincronismo con Async/Await

Módulos nativos básicos de Node.js

Node.js FileSystem: Lectura/Escritura de archivos en Node.js
Node.js Readline: Introducción de datos por terminal
Node.js Child Process: Ejecución de subprocesos con Node.js
Node.js Debugger: Depuración de código en Node.js
Node.js Errors: Manejo de errores en Node.js
Node.js Events: Emisión y recepción de eventos en Node.js

Servicios web en Node.js con Express.js

Introducción al protocolo HTTP
Creación de un servidor web básico con HTTP
Creación de un servidor web con Express.js
Construcción de un API con Express.js

Servicios de datos en Node.js con MongoDB

MongoDB: Conexión y escritura de datos con Node.js
Completando nuestro API con MongoDB

Aplicaciones Real-Time en Node.js con Socket.io

Bienvenido a la sección del Proyecto del Curso
Introducción a Socket.io y proyecto de curso
Presentación del proyecto final: Tic-tac-toe
Bases y fundamentos del proyecto final: Tic-tac-toe
Desarrollo del Proyecto final del curso: Tic-tac-toe
Finalizando el proyecto final del curso: Tic-tac-toe

Conclusiones

Consideraciones finales
Diploma del Curso Básico de Node.js

¡Obtén reconocimiento por tu trabajo!

Comparte tus logros con tu familia, amigos, empleadores y la comunidad.

Apenas termines el curso tendrás acceso al diploma digital y cuando finalices la carrera te enviaremos el diploma en papel a tu casa.

Los Profesores

Emir Salazar

Emir Salazar

@emiralexisl

Frontend Developer en Number8

6 razones para estudiar con Platzi

Proyección profesional

Proyección profesional

El 80% de nuestros estudiantes obtienen un mejor empleo

Proyección profesional

Enfoque

Cumple tus objetivos con nuestra metodología de aprendizaje

Proyección profesional

Diploma de certificación

Tendrás un diploma de certificación al aprobar un curso o una carrera

Proyección profesional

App y contenido offline

No interrumpas tu aprendizaje, sigue aprendiendo mientras te mueves

Proyección profesional

Mentoría permanente

Acompañamos tu proceso de aprendizaje respondiendo todas tus dudas

Proyección profesional

Material exclusivo

Refuerza lo aprendido con lecturas, ejercicios y retos reales

Cesar Octavio de Jesús Meza Carrillo
Cesar Octavio de Jesús Meza Carrillo

WOW me costo mucho parar este examen pero por fin lo hice... ahora a pensar como aplicarlo

Jose Rodriguez Luis
Jose Rodriguez Luis

ahora los conceptos básicos de node js estan compeltados!!

José Miguel Paredes Chanquin
José Miguel Paredes Chanquin

Muy buen curso, solamente hubiera sido mejor ir escribiendo el código junto con el profesor en lugar de solo leerlo y explicarlo.

Preguntas frecuentes de los cursos de Platzi

La suscripción hace cobros automáticos a tu tarjeta cada año a menos que suspendas tu cuenta. Esto lo puedes hacer desde mi suscripción, donde también encontrarás tu historial de pagos y podrás descargar tu facturas.
Al finalizar las clases publicamos un examen de certificación. Los alumnos aprueban con 90% de calificación o más. El certificado demuestra que has aprendido y comprendido exitosamente los temas vistos. Si pierdes el examen puedes reintentarlo cada 6 horas
Los cursos son online y todo está disponible 24/7 en la plataforma, además tenemos una aplicación móvil donde puedes descargar los contenidos para verlos offline. Más que materiales para descargar, la experiencia Platzi está construida para que la disfrutes al iniciar tu sesión. Te esperamos.